使用SQL加载器限制无效的日期格式数据是通过在加载数据时使用日期格式控制符来实现的。SQL加载器是Oracle数据库中的一个强大工具,用于高效地将大量数据从外部文件加载到数据库表中。
在加载数据时,可以使用日期格式控制符来指定日期的格式,以确保只有有效的日期数据被加载到数据库中。以下是一些常用的日期格式控制符:
通过在SQL加载器的控制文件中使用日期格式控制符,可以限制无效的日期格式数据的加载。以下是一个示例控制文件的内容:
LOAD DATA
INFILE 'data.txt'
INTO TABLE my_table
FIELDS TERMINATED BY ','
(
date_column DATE "YYYY-MM-DD"
)
在上述示例中,date_column
是要加载的日期列的名称,data.txt
是包含数据的外部文件。通过指定 DATE "YYYY-MM-DD"
,只有符合 "YYYY-MM-DD" 格式的有效日期数据才会被加载到 date_column
列中。
使用SQL加载器限制无效的日期格式数据的优势包括:
使用SQL加载器限制无效的日期格式数据的应用场景包括:
腾讯云提供了云数据库 TencentDB for MySQL,可用于存储和管理数据。您可以使用SQL加载器限制无效的日期格式数据来加载数据到 TencentDB for MySQL 中的表中。有关腾讯云数据库 TencentDB for MySQL 的更多信息,请访问以下链接:
腾讯云数据库 TencentDB for MySQL 产品介绍:https://cloud.tencent.com/product/cdb
领取专属 10元无门槛券
手把手带您无忧上云